Job Description

We are building a new Search & Discovery product organization at Scribd.com, and this role is the founding Director of Product for that group. You will lead the strategy and execution across our recommendations, search, ranking, and discovery experiences. Our corpus spans hundreds of millions of documents, and our goal is not just to help people find files, but to help hundreds of millions of applied learners discover the knowledge inside those documents. You will define how we evolve from traditional search and recs into a real-time, LLM-augmented discovery system that understands user intent, reasons across our corpus, and returns trustworthy, explainable results. This is both a strategic and operational leadership role. You will manage and mentor PM leaders, partner with Engineering, Machine Learning, Applied Research, Design, Content, and Data Science, and establish the discovery roadmap that will shape Scribd.com’s long-term engagement, retention, and subscription growth.
